  • Page 8: Mount The Antenna

    Mount the Antenna Follow these steps to mount the antenna to the Figure 14: “Forward” Arrow mounting surface. a. Align the four holes in the antenna’s baseplate with the four holes in the mounting surface. Ensure the “Forward” arrow inside the baseplate points toward the bow and is parallel to the vessel’s centerline (see Figure 14).
  • Page 9: Wire The Interface Box

    Wire the Interface Box Follow these steps to connect the antenna cable Figure 17: Wiring the Interface Box and receiver to the interface box. IMPORTANT! Do not shorten or extend the antenna cable. Antenna Since the cable carries data, power, and communications, the integrity of this cable and its connections is very important.

  • Page 16: Educate The Customer

    Refer to the User’s Guide for details. • (TracVision M2 only) The TracVision M2 is designed for use while at anchor only. It will acquire and track the satellite while the vessel is moored, either at dock or at anchor, but not while underway.
